I play it with capo 3 instead, which have the following chord translations:
D# = C
Cm = Am
G# = F
A# = G
This also allows me to do the picking instead if I want it to sound like the original
instead of just chords. Using open chords on capo 3, I just pick A and D strings back and
forth for the C and the Am and the E and A strings for the F (barred) and G.
Something like this:
